He began his coaching career in 2007 after seven years as a member of the US Men’s Foil National Team. As a competitor, Jed was a 2004 Olympian (earning a team 4th place finish in Athens), a two time National Champion, and an NCAA Individual Champion while at Columbia University. He was a bronze medalist at the Senior World Cup in La Coruna, Spain and a team Gold Medalist at the Pan American Games. As a collegiate competitor, Jed was an All-American and All-Ivy fencer at Columbia. Jed’s training philosophy is based on his belief that the primary goal of a coach is to continually foster an inquisitive love for the sport in his students. He began coaching Men’s Foil National Team member Race Imboden at the age of 14 and coached him to a top 8 finish at the Senior World Championships, a bronze medal at the Paris CIP World Cup, an Olympic berth, and a Senior World Ranking as high as 4th in the World. He has produced Senior, Junior, and Cadet National Champions in addition to Senior, Junior, and Cadet World Team Members. His students have earned medals at Cadet, Junior, and Senior World Cups. Jed created his training regimen to include elements of yoga, feldenkrais, meditation, mobility flow, functional strength, and periodization techniques. He was introduced to yoga during his preparation for the Olympic games in 2004 and has been a practicing yogi for eleven years and is a certified yoga teacher.
